CMake

17 reviews

CMake is a family of tools designed to build, test and package software. CMake is used to control the software compilation process using simple platform and compiler independent configuration files. CMake generates native makefiles and workspaces that can be used in the compiler environment of your choice.

Activiz

0 reviews

Activiz is a cross-platform C# wrapper of the internationally renowned VTK library for processing and visualizing scientific data. It includes many advanced algorithms to load and process data, as well as state-of-the-art rendering techniques. VTK is used by academicians for teaching and research, by government research institutions, and by many commercial companies that use VTK to build or extend products. It exists for 30 years and has been downloaded more than 2 millions times. It can be interfaced in Unity, with hololens... The documentation and the example scenes shipped with this asset show how to set up a VTK scene within your Unity project. The non-exhaustive list below highlights the features provided by this asset: - I/O: -- OBJ, PLY, STL, GLTF file readers -- MHA, MHD, DICOM, NRRD, NIFTI file reader -- VTK, VTP, VTI, VTU, VTS, VTR file readers and parallel file readers -- CGNS, FLUENT, FLUENT CFF file readers -- STEP, IGES CAD file readers -- LIDAR data in LAS format -- ... - Processing: -- Clip filter -- Contour filter -- Streamlines -- Probing, Resampling -- Marching cubes, marching squares, flying edges, surface nets -- Mesh smoothing -- Mesh decimation -- Delaunay, Voronoy -- Octree, KdTree -- Edges extraction -- Point cloud reconstruction -- Normals, tangents and texture coordinates computation -- Selection extraction -- ... - Imaging: -- Color transfer functions -- Window Level rendering -- Maximum Intensity Projection (MIP) rendering -- MPR and Oblique rendering -- Image mask and stencil -- Image mathematics -- Blend images, Stack images -- Surface to image and image to surface conversion -- Image threshold -- Gaussian smoothing -- Gradient, Laplacian computation - Interacting: -- Point and cells picking -- Rubber band selection -- Line, spline, contour widgets -- Distance and bi-dimensional ruler widget -- ROI box widget -- Plane widget -- Point handle widget with arbitrary geometry -- Interactive text widget - Rendering: -- Order-independent transparency -- Depth Peeling - Dual Depth Peeling -- Line Integral Convolution -- Iso value rendering -- Physically Based Rendering -- SSAO for meshes -- SSAO for volumes -- Light scattering model for volume rendering ActiViz is a closed source software system that wraps VTK for C#. It allows developers to quickly develop production-ready, interactive 3D applications in the .NET environment.

A Must-have for any C++ programmer

CMake solves the problem of crossplatform developing and libraries/headers hell by defining a meta-language which helps the developer to reproduce the configuration of a project on different machines under different configurations. CMake makes it possible to integrate a C++ project (but also other languages are supported, such as Java and C#) with a Continuous Integration System such as Jenkins and perform automating testing. All the major platforms are supported and it's possible to compile easily for other architectures as well (e.g. from a x86 host to an ARM target) thanks to toolchain files.

If you don't use Qt, use this to manage your make infrastructure

CMake does a fantastic job of replacing autotools and is a capable replacement for Qt profiles. If you have a complex build environment, then it makes total sense to use CMake to manage it. It's much easier to write the CMake config files than it is to manage a large number of makefiles. It's fast, easy, and can be done in any text editor if you need to.

What is Kitware?

Kitware is a leader in the creation and support of open-source software and state-of-the-art technology, providing innovative solutions to a variety of industries that heavily rely on advanced computational tools. Their areas of expertise include scientific computing, computer vision, medical imaging, data and analytics, and software process implementation.At the core of Kitware's service and product offerings is the development of open-source platforms that foster collaborative approaches and accelerate discoveries in research and technology. Some of their notable contributions include the ITK (Insight Segmentation and Registration Toolkit) for medical image analysis, the VTK (Visualization Toolkit) for 3D computer graphics, image processing, and visualization, and ParaView for data analysis and visualization, particularly of large data sets.With a focus on fostering a collaborative and innovative work environment, Kitware is committed to advancing the frontiers of understanding by making high-quality tools and technologies accessible across industries. They are actively involved in community development and frequently contribute to educational and research activities to push forward the boundaries of open-source software and innovation.
